Investing.com – Saudi Arabia equities were higher at the close on Tuesday, as gains in the Financial Services, Industrial Investment and Building & Construction sectors propelled shares higher.
At the close in Saudi Arabia, the Tadawul All Share rose 0.67%.
The biggest gainers of the session on the Tadawul All Share were Red Sea Housing Services Company (TADAWUL:4230), which rose 10.00% or 3.20 points to trade at 35.20 at the close. Zamil Industrial Investment Co (TADAWUL:2240) added 9.87% or 2.35 points to end at 26.15 and BURUJ COOPERATIVE INSURANCE CO (TADAWUL:8270) was up 8.99% or 1.98 points to 24.00 in late trade.
Biggest losers included Fawaz Abdulaziz AlHokair Company (TADAWUL:4240), which lost 5.71% or 0.64 points to trade at 10.56 in late trade. AYYAN Investment Co SJSC (TADAWUL:2140) declined 3.65% or 0.66 points to end at 17.42 and Ataa Educational Co (TADAWUL:4292) shed 2.71% or 2.10 points to 75.30.
Advancing stocks outnumbered falling ones by 162 to 128 and 28 ended unchanged on the Saudi Arabia Stock Exchange.
